King was a proponent of active nonviolent resistance against evil, he was nuanced in his critiques of other forms of resistance. He called for mass civil disobedience to “dislocate the functioning” of cities. King was not simply a pacifist he had a militant, disciplined commitment to active nonviolent direct action. Today, we are reclaiming his true legacy.ĭr. His life was stolen by white supremacy, and now his words are diluted in service of a white supremacist and capitalist agenda. King was a Black man who did not get to grow old that is a tragedy we are all too familiar with. Cornel West aptly described in his book The Radical King. Dr. King’s words are often misconstrued and sanitized, which undermines liberation movements-“the Santa-Classification” of Dr. Martin Luther King Jr., we must acknowledge him as a true anti-establishment radical and reject the whitewashing of his legacy.
